the protruding plate portion being rolled into a- I sleeve and provided with slots, sectionalized rings in said slots and rotatably secured to said sleeve, and means in sad sleeve for maintaining the sections of each ring in frictional engagement.
3. In combination with the cover of a book, a plate secured thereto and projecting therebeyond, the protruding plate portion being rolled into a sleeve and provided with slots, sectionalizecl rings in said slots, means for rotatably securing said rings to said sleeve, and means for maintaining the sections of each ring in frictional engagement, said first and second named means bein 5 a housed in said sleeve.
